Research Scientist: If you have a passion for discovery, a career as a research scientist might be perfect. You'll work in labs, conducting experiments and analyzing data to advance our understanding of biological processes. The role of a research scientist involves designing and executing experiments, interpreting results, and publishing findings in scientific journals. This career path requires strong analytical skills, attention to detail, and a commitment to continuous learning. Research scientists often specialize in specific areas such as genetics, molecular biology, or immunology, depending on their interests and expertise. They may work in academic institutions, government research facilities, or private companies. The work of a research scientist is crucial for developing new treatments for diseases, improving agricultural practices, and advancing our knowledge of the natural world. To excel in this role, it is important to stay updated with the latest research and technological advancements in the field.

Biotechnologist: As a biotechnologist, you'll apply your knowledge to develop and improve products and processes in various industries. Biotechnologists play a crucial role in developing innovative solutions to address challenges in healthcare, agriculture, and environmental management. They work with living organisms and biological systems to create new products and improve existing ones. This may involve genetic engineering, cell culture, and bioprocessing techniques. Biotechnologists need to have a strong understanding of biology, chemistry, and engineering principles. They often work in research and development, quality control, or manufacturing roles. The demand for biotechnologists is increasing as the biotechnology industry continues to grow. They may work in pharmaceutical companies, agricultural firms, or environmental agencies. Biotechnologists also contribute to the development of biofuels, bioplastics, and other sustainable products. Their work is essential for promoting sustainable development and improving the quality of life.

Quality Control Analyst: Ensuring the quality and safety of products is crucial, especially in the pharmaceutical and food industries. As a quality control analyst, you'll be responsible for testing and analyzing products to meet regulatory standards. Quality control analysts are vital for ensuring that products meet the required standards and regulations. They perform various tests and analyses to assess the quality, purity, and safety of products. This involves using sophisticated laboratory equipment and techniques. Quality control analysts must have a strong attention to detail and be able to follow strict protocols. They work in various industries, including pharmaceuticals, food processing, and manufacturing. The role of a quality control analyst is essential for protecting public health and maintaining consumer confidence. They ensure that products are safe, effective, and meet the specified requirements. This career path requires a solid understanding of scientific principles and regulatory guidelines.

Medical Representative: If you have good communication skills and an interest in healthcare, you could work as a medical representative. You'll be the bridge between pharmaceutical companies and healthcare professionals, promoting and selling medications and medical products. Medical representatives play a crucial role in promoting and selling pharmaceutical products to healthcare professionals. They provide detailed information about medications, including their benefits, risks, and usage. Medical representatives need to have excellent communication and interpersonal skills to build relationships with doctors, nurses, and pharmacists. They must also have a strong understanding of medical terminology and pharmacology. This career path involves traveling to different hospitals and clinics to meet with healthcare professionals. Medical representatives often work under pressure to meet sales targets and promote new products. They must be able to present information clearly and persuasively. The role of a medical representative is essential for ensuring that healthcare professionals have the information they need to prescribe the most appropriate medications for their patients.

What is BSc Biotechnology?
Before we explore the career scope, let's understand what BSc Biotechnology is all about. BSc Biotechnology is an undergraduate degree that combines biology and technology. Guys, it's like mixing the best of both worlds! This interdisciplinary field focuses on using biological systems, living organisms, or derivatives to create or modify products or processes. You'll study subjects like genetics, microbiology, biochemistry, and molecular biology, all while learning how to apply this knowledge to real-world problems. This course is designed to equip you with the skills and knowledge to contribute to various sectors, including healthcare, agriculture, and environmental conservation. The curriculum includes a mix of theoretical lectures, practical lab work, and often research projects, providing a well-rounded education that prepares students for diverse career paths. BSc Biotechnology not only provides a solid foundation in scientific principles but also fosters critical thinking, problem-solving, and analytical skills, which are highly valued in the job market.

Salary Expectations
The salary after a BSc in Biotechnology can vary depending on your role, experience, and the company you work for. However, as you gain experience and expertise, your earning potential will increase. Starting salaries typically range from ₹2.5 to ₹4.5 lakh per annum. With experience and further education, you can earn significantly more.
